One thing I’ve learned over the years is to plan ahead and keep an eye on thrift stores year-round. Seasonal decor items like vases, candle holders, wreaths, and small figurines often appear after holidays at a fraction of their original price. This allows me to slowly build a diverse collection without breaking the bank. I’ve also found that mixing thrifted pieces with a few new items gives my home a fresh, curated look. Plus, since trends in seasonal decor can change quickly, thrifting makes it easy and economical to update styles every season without guilt. It’s a win-win for style and budget!
